Warning Signs You Need Window Replacement

It’s easy to overlook small window problems, but many of these signs are early indicators that you might need to consider replacing your windows soon. Catching these issues early can save you significant money and prevent more serious damage to your home. Pay attention to what your windows are telling you, and you’ll be able to address problems before they escalate into costly repairs.

Drafts and Air Leaks

Can you feel cool air coming in during the winter or warm air escaping in the summer? This is a clear sign that your window seals have failed, leading to significant energy loss and higher utility bills.

Condensation Between Panes

If you see fog or moisture trapped between the glass panes of double or triple-paned windows, the seal has been compromised. This means the insulating gas has escaped, and the window’s efficiency is greatly reduced, leading to poor thermal performance.

Difficulty Opening or Closing

Windows that stick, warp, or are hard to operate often indicate frame damage or structural issues. This can be caused by moisture or the wood swelling, making them difficult to use and potentially a safety concern.

Visible Rot or Damage

Look closely at your window frames, especially wooden ones. Any signs of rot, decay, or significant cracks mean the structural integrity is compromised, and water can easily enter your home, causing further damage.

Increased Noise Levels

If outside noise seems to be getting louder inside your home, your windows may no longer be providing adequate sound insulation. This often happens as seals fail or the glass itself deteriorates, allowing sound to penetrate.

Higher Energy Bills

A sudden or gradual increase in your heating and cooling costs, without any change in usage, can often be attributed to inefficient windows. Old or damaged windows are a major culprit for energy waste.

Window Replacement Cost In Gun Barrel City, TX

The cost of window replacement in Gun Barrel City, TX can vary quite a bit depending on several factors. These estimates are meant to give you a general idea, as each home and each window situation is unique. We’ll provide a precise quote after a thorough on-site assessment.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Standard Vinyl Window Replacement (per window) $400 – $1,200 Window size, style (e.g., double-hung, casement), and energy efficiency ratings.
Wood Window Replacement (per window) $700 – $2,000 Type of wood, complexity of design, and any necessary frame repairs.
Energy-Efficient Window Upgrades (e.g., Low-E coatings, argon gas) $100 – $500 (added per window) The specific technologies and materials chosen for enhanced insulation.
Specialty Window Replacement (e.g., Bay, Bow, Picture Windows) $1,500 – $5,000+ Size, shape, custom fabrication, and installation complexity.
Window Frame Repair/Reinforcement $200 – $800 (per frame) The extent of rot or damage and the materials needed for repair.
Labor and Installation Fees (for multiple windows) Varies significantly The number of windows, accessibility, and the complexity of the installation process.

Common Questions About Window Replacement

How long does it typically take to replace a window?

For a single window, the actual installation usually takes between 1 to 3 hours. However, the entire process, from initial consultation to the final cleanup, can take a bit longer depending on factors like scheduling and material availability. Our team works efficiently to minimize disruption to your day.

What is the average cost for window replacement in my area?

The average cost can range significantly, typically from $400 to $2,000 per window, depending on the material, size, and features. For Gun Barrel City, TX, our team provides detailed quotes after assessing your specific needs to ensure accuracy and transparency in pricing.

Should I be worried about mold after window replacement?

Properly executed window replacement should not cause mold issues. In fact, replacing old, leaky windows often prevents future mold growth by eliminating moisture intrusion points. We take great care to ensure a watertight seal during installation.

What kind of windows do you recommend for the Texas heat?

For our climate, we highly recommend windows with energy-efficient features like Low-E coatings and double or triple-pane glass filled with inert gas. These options help reflect heat and improve insulation, leading to significant energy savings. We can guide you through the best choices for your home.

How can I tell if my windows need replacing, or if they just need repair?

You should consider replacement if you notice significant drafts, condensation between panes, difficulty operating the window, or visible rot. Minor cracks or seal failures might be repairable, but if multiple issues are present or the window is old, replacement is often more cost-effective long-term.
